As far as I know everything above 2133Hz is considered an overclock, so that's probably why AMD states support for up to 2400mHZ.
You should be fine with running memory at 3200mHz. However, keep in mind, that you have to enable XMP in bios to actually run your memory on advertised speeds, since memory kits usually run on 2133mHz out of the box.
